Express the set W = { z ∣ z ≤ − 2 or z ≥ 10 } W={z∣z≤-2orz≥10} using interval notation

The answer is [tex](-\infty, -2] \cup [10, \infty)[/tex]

The first portion [tex](-\infty, -2][/tex] represents the inequality [tex]z\le-2[/tex]

The second portion [tex][10, \infty)[/tex] represents the inequality [tex]z\ge10[/tex]

The big U symbol is the union symbol to effectively glue the two intervals together.
